The number of dementia patients worldwide is rapidly increasing, and medical and economic losses are also expanding.
Amid a longevity and aging society, the number of dementia patients worldwide is expected to reach 55 million in 2020 and 150 million (projected) by 2030.
Furthermore, medical and economic losses have already reached 1.3 trillion dollars (approximately 200 trillion yen) in 2020, and the impact on society is immeasurable. The economic and physical burden on younger generations is also a major issue.

The process of human treatment using rejuvenating cell medicine
When applied to humans, fat precursor cells are harvested and adjusted, whereas fat stem cells were used in mice.
Patients who wish to be treated for dementia undergo treatment according to the following procedure. This process, from cell harvesting to injection, takes approximately 1-2 weeks to complete.
- Extraction of adipose tissue (performed under anesthesia)
- Isolation and preparation of adipose stem cells
- Introduction of rejuvenation genes (fatty acid receptor genes)
- Injection of cultured rejuvenation cells into the patient

Unlike regular drugs, cell therapy is a technology that transplants cells into the body. Therefore, the effects are long-lasting and the frequency of administration (transplantation) is expected to be on a yearly basis.
Therefore, unlike small molecule drugs, it is expected to reduce the physical and economic burden on patients and to increase compliance with treatment.
